brown rice
n.
The whole grain of rice, from which the germ and outer layers containing the bran have not been removed; unpolished rice.

brown rice
n
(Life Sciences & Allied Applications / Plants) unpolished rice, in which the grains retain the outer yellowish-brown layer (bran)

brown sugar, brown rice - Brown sugar is unrefined or partially refined; brown rice is unpolished with only the husk removed.
